Question

What if I haven't been to a Catholic Mass before?

Answer

There will be a program you can follow along with. As the old saying goes, “follow the leader,” as there will likely be others who have attended Catholic Masses before you can look to for guidance throughout the Mass. Verbal directions will be given throughout Mass when it is time to sit, stand and kneel.
